#7d4501 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#7d4501 is composed of 49% red, 27.1% green and 0.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 44.8% magenta, 99.2% yellow and 51% black. It has a hue angle of 32.9 degrees, a saturation of 98.4% and a lightness of 24.7%. #7d4501 color hex could be obtained by blending #fa8a02 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

#7d4501 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#7d4501 has RGB values of R:125, G:69, B:1 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.45, Y:0.99, K:0.51. Its decimal value is 8209665.

Shades and Tints of #7d4501
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080500 is the darkest color, while #fffaf4 is the lightest one.
